Ionna Vautrin was born in 1979 in France.
She graduated in 2002 from l’école de design Nantes Atlantique. She lives and works in Paris.
Since 2002 she has worked successively for Camper in Spain, for George J. Sowden in Italy and for Ronan & Erwan Bouroullec in France. At the same time she developed her own projects with differents editors: starting with Industreal, the Tools Galerie, Wallpaper and more recently for Foscarini, Moustache or Super-ette…
She opened her own studio in January 2011 after receiving the Grand Prize of the creation of the city of Paris.
